iT邦幫忙

技術文章

RSS
鐵人賽 Software Development DAY 23

專案研討—CBOR

讀者剛聽到 CBOR時,也許覺得很陌生,難以理解。這邊快速解釋一下,讀者可以想象成,它就是一個類似 json encode 的函式庫,只是它編碼的方式是用二進位...

鐵人賽 Software Development DAY 23

Day 23. 時空穿越 - Traverse & Sequence

現在戲劇流行穿越劇,在FP的世界裏也可以進行型別容器的穿越,也就是改變容器嵌套的次序,擁有這種特性的型別容器我們稱之為Traversable。當遇到容器型別互相...

鐵人賽 Modern Web DAY 9

Day9 設計網站首頁雛形(Header、Footer、版面配置)

今天是鐵人賽 Day9,目標是設計網站首頁的雛形,加入 Header、Main 區塊與 Footer,讓專案不再只有測試用的「Hello Tailwind!」,...

鐵人賽 Security DAY 9
資安菜鳥的30天挑戰 系列 第 9

[DAY9]在你角落放個小強!

XSS 📌 在你的留言板或表單偷偷放了惡意程式碼 當其他人瀏覽網頁時,這段程式碼會在他們的瀏覽器執行 攻擊者可能偷 cookie、竄改網頁、發送假訊息 攻擊方...

鐵人賽 自我挑戰組 DAY 9
C++入門即放棄 系列 第 9

[DAY9]是完整的一句話!

字串是什麼? 📌 字串就是「連續的字元」 處理字串有兩種主要方式: C 字串(傳統方式) std::string C 字串 📌 最後必須以 \0(nu...

鐵人賽 AI & Data DAY 9
為你自己學 n8n 系列 第 9

[為你自己學 n8n] 第 9 天,Google 大神駕到:串接服務的必修儀式!

影片連結:https://www.youtube.com/watch?v=wX6ZMZ-xwd0YouTube 頻道:https://www.youtube....

鐵人賽 Vue.js DAY 9

Day 8 - 我們來看看基本語法吧!

上一篇我們聊了 Vue2 與 Vue3 的差別,這篇我們就來聊聊「Vue 的基本語法」吧!我們現在就真的要來進入語法的部分了。 插值語法(Interpolati...

鐵人賽 自我挑戰組 DAY 9

Day 09 - 創建 NumPy 陣列與屬性詳解

大家好,歡迎來到數據新手村的第九天!在昨天的文章中,我們宏觀地介紹了 Olist 數據集的全貌,也認識了即將成為我們核心武器的 NumPy 函式庫。 理論說了再...

鐵人賽 生成式 AI DAY 9

Day 9:實作你的第一個 Whale Alert——拉取並解析交易列表

步驟一:建立一個新的交易監控工作流 為了保持專案的整潔,我們不修改之前的餘額查詢工作流,而是建立一個全新的工作流。 新增工作流: 回到 n8n 主儀表板,點...

鐵人賽 Modern Web DAY 9

為縮放魔法設置疆界:有限的等比縮放

我們完成「實戰1」後會發現:在大螢幕上顯示網站會變得很大。 原因在於當視窗寬度大於設計稿寬度後,vw 數值還是會隨視窗寬度增加而持續無限制的往上漲,導致越大的...

鐵人賽 自我挑戰組 DAY 9
leetcode解題學習java 系列 第 9

30天LeetCode挑戰紀錄-DAY9. First Unique Character in a String

題目 它給了一個字串S,然後要找到第一個沒有重複出現的字母,然後回傳它的索引。如果這個字母不存在的話就回傳-1。 想法 我想說可以跟上一題用一樣的方法,因為他們...

鐵人賽 Mobile Development DAY 9

Day9-RecyclerView (下篇)

在第八天,你已經在 App 裡準備好了一個「空的書架」(RecyclerView),也為「書本封面」(list_item.xml)設計好了樣式。 但目前為止,A...

鐵人賽 生成式 AI DAY 9

Day 9:AI 與社交工程攻擊(釣魚郵件、Deepfake 聲音)

今天我們來談一個很貼近日常、也很危險的議題:生成式 AI 怎麼被用來強化社交工程攻擊(social engineering),像是 釣魚郵件 和 Deepfak...

鐵人賽 Cloud Native DAY 17

[Day17] 4-3. Understand and implement isolation techniques

有時候在使用 Kubernetes 時會因為費用的考量,而讓多個不同的部門或專案使用同一個 cluster ,今天將介紹如何有效及安全的管理。 Containe...

鐵人賽 Odoo DAY 10

Day 10:Odoo ORM 基礎:Models 與 Fields

在前一篇我們完成了第一個模組 Hello Odoo,體驗了建立 Model 與 View 的完整流程。今天要更深入地認識 Odoo 的 ORM(Object R...

鐵人賽 生成式 AI DAY 11

Day 11:AI 白話翻譯的檢驗:官方資料 vs AI 生成

前言 昨天我用 AI API 把藥品專業資訊轉換成白話解釋。但問題來了:AI 生成的解釋到底準不準?會不會誤導? 今天的任務,就是檢驗 AI 的結果,看看它和官...

鐵人賽 Mobile Development DAY 9
從零開始學習 iOS 系列 第 9

從零開始學習 iOS Day8 - Layout 基礎

昨天介紹了SwiftUI,了解它的特色、基礎架構。 那今天要開始針對SwiftUI的Layout做介紹,看看畫面上的元素是如何排列與對齊的。 基本容器 (Sta...

【Day 8】機器學習概述(上)

機器學習(Machine Learning)是讓機器從大量資料中自動學習規則,並根據這些規則對未知資料進行預測的過程。這與人類孩童認知世界的方式相似,透過不斷學...

鐵人賽 生成式 AI DAY 9

Day 9. 此憑證非彼憑證

事情總是事與願違... 還以為今天可以開始動工了。 IAM Identity Center 的使用者與權限都已經就緒,接下來進入實戰環節! 在本地開發環境裡...

鐵人賽 生成式 AI DAY 9

Day 09: 系統設計師從零到一:Kotlin Multiplatform 專案架構

昨天用 AI 輔助學習了 KMP 最佳實踐,今天該來實戰了。 作為系統設計師,我要從一張白紙開始規劃整個專案架構。 還記得第一次看到 Kotlin Multip...

Day 25:Go ↔ C:unsafe.Pointer/cgo.Handle 的正確姿勢

Go 與 C 溝通時,指標與生命週期是第一原則。這篇以 Mongory 的 Go Bridge 為例,整理出在實作中踩過、避過的雷,並給出可直接對照的實作片段...

鐵人賽 Modern Web DAY 9
HTML&CSS30天修煉 系列 第 9

day9Html文字樣式

HTML裡有許多方法可以改變類似p標籤等的文字內容,讓顯示方式更加多元font-style:italic讓文字呈現斜體 <p style="fo...

鐵人賽 IT 管理 DAY 10
小店IT管理神話與現實 系列 第 10

Day10 一個人用排序解決立即性的工作

支援有內有外,但同時有內外交迫,又沒有多餘人手來支援,這時就要果斷地把要處理的事先後順序排好,再依序去完成,這些就不只是心累,同時也是體勞,但必須要把一些平時對...

鐵人賽 Security DAY 11
資訊安全學習大作戰 系列 第 11

資訊安全學習大作戰Day11-OSI&TCP/IP模型

今天要來說OSI模型及TCP/IP模型。OSI模型主要分為7層,應用層(Application Layer)、表現層(Presentation Layer)、會...

鐵人賽 自我挑戰組 DAY 9
被AI環繞的現代社會 系列 第 9

AI 與交通

交通運輸是 AI 技術展現未來感的重要舞台,其中最受關注的就是自駕車。AI 透過感測器、攝影機與雷達收集周遭環境資訊,並用深度學習模型來判斷車道、行人、紅綠燈,...

鐵人賽 生成式 AI DAY 9
我與 AI Pair Programming 系列 第 9

AI 好夥伴的升級工具:MCP 簡介

下一個我想介紹的 Cursor 工具是 MCP 的使用,所以在介紹之前,我想先來分享一下什麼是 MCP。 關於 MCP,Model Context Proto...

鐵人賽 自我挑戰組 DAY 20

第二十天:策略交鋒:玩家配對與意想不到的自動連擊

嗨,各位程式碼冒險家!歡迎來到我的「順著感覺走!從零開始的 Python & Vibe Coding 遊戲創作」第二十天。今天,我們將深入《奇幻卡牌競技...

鐵人賽 生成式 AI DAY 9

Day 9 - 使用 n8n 打造新聞GNews查詢 mcp server

大家好,鐵人賽第九天,我們的 AI Agent 即將學會一項新技能:閱讀新聞! 昨天,我們成功打造了天氣查詢工具,讓 AI Agent 能夠連接外部世界。今天,...

鐵人賽 Mobile Development DAY 9

Day 9|Swift 條件判斷超入門!搞懂 if 和 switch 就靠這一課!

前幾天,我們學會了如何用集合來有效儲存資料。但一個只會儲存資料的程式還不夠「聰明」,它需要學會思考與決策! 今天,我們就要來學習賦予程式智慧的關鍵技巧:條件語句...

鐵人賽 Vue.js DAY 23

在 Vue 過氣前要學的第二十三件事 - 小孩才做選擇 ( 下 ) / CSS Variable & Design Token

前言 假設今天當你打開 figma,準備開始刻前端,發現很多按鈕都是 #9f86ff 這個顏色, 他甚至已經是你的主色了,你卻只能一次一次的複製這個色號,哪天一...